On October 31, Quentin in Berlin is holding its 40th auction. One of the most unusual pieces is this 8in (22cm) high satirical porcelain figure, titled Schmeichelei (Flattery). It was modelled in 1909 by the Slovakian artist Eduard Klabena for KPM in Berlin.
Klabena originally trained with the Austrian sculptor Karl Waschmann in Vienna, before moving to the German capital, where he supplied a number of models for KPM, some of them stylised bird figures with human attributes. This example has a guide of €1800.
